This chapter is a subset of the “Q&A Session” sections in all the chapters in this book. Many of these questions were not discussed in certain chapters because the related patterns were not yet covered. So, it is highly recommended that in addition to the following Q&As, you go through all the “Q&A Session” sections in the book for a better understanding of all the patterns.
  1. 1.

    Which design pattern do you like the most?

    It depends on many factors, such as the context, situation, demand, constraints, and so on. If you know about all the patterns, you have more options to choose from.
